On Thursday, the Nasdaq lapped higher but quickly found
its high and began to sell off. It found its low by mid-day and then
generally worked its way higher throughout the rest of the day. This action has
it closing well and at new highs for the year.

The S&P put in a similar performance. This action has
it also closing at new highs for the year.

So what do we do? I like the intra-day corrections we’ve
been seeing lately. They seem be just enough shake out the nervous longs and
just enough to attract some top pickers. This action is healthy. Further, most sectors
remain at or near multi-month highs with many at 52-week highs. I do wish the media
would stop celebrating the rally, but I guess you can’t have it all (if you did,
where would you put it?). Therefore, continue to focus on the long side.
However, make sure you continue to practice proper money management–use
protective stops, take partial profits when offered, and trial a stop on the
remainder.
